I am powering my UA-5 with a 9.6v 3000 mAh battery. the UA-5 is drawing 450 mA. what is the cool little formula I can use to calculate battery power life-time?

I might be retarded, but isn't it just 3000/450 ~ 6.5 hours?

PS: ( battery capacity / current draw ) * .80 = estimated run-time
